How to Fix Driver Overran Stack Buffer on Windows 10
Have you recently been hit by the Driver overran stack buffer blue screen of death?
What is Driver Overran Stack Buffer?
This is your computer showing you a BSoD error that is pointing out a driver or a hardware issue. To be specific if the parameter is 23-bit, but the driver is sending a 54-bit value, this is when the Driver overran the stack buffer.
During this process, the driver overwrites the function's return address and goes back to an arbitrary address when the function sent returns.
Once this error is detected, your computer will proceed to shut down and restart, which is problematic if you do not save your latest work.
Apart from being inconvenient, Driver overran stack buffer can cause your PC to run into bigger problems if ignored.
Follow this article to go through steps you can take to solve this problem when:
- Driver overran stack buffer overclocked.
- Driver overran stack buffer once you startup.
- Driver overran stack buffer after installing Windows 10.
- Driver overran stack buffer Windows 10 blue screen of death.
- Driver overran stack buffer crash.
Driver Overran Stack Buffer Cause
There are several reasons why you may get this error on Windows:
- Corrupt system file: This is an unusable computer file.
- Outdated operating system: This is when the software is no longer supported by the vendor.
- Overclocked PC: This is when you force the computer to function faster.
- Virus: This is a code or program that attacks the way your computer operates.
- Incompatible external hardware: This is when you install hardware outside of the computer, and it has issues that are not recognized by Windows.
- Gaming: You can encounter driver overran stack buffer while gaming when some games are installed, the most common reason is caused by video driver issues.
How to Fix Driver Overran Stack Buffer?
Solution #1: Remove peripheral
Often the solution can be simple; an external device could be causing the problem. Some devices are not compatible with the latest version of Windows 10.
Go through each device connected to your computer, and this could be anything from printers, flash drives, external Hard Drives, webcams, and external CD drives. Then, disconnect all devices and restart your Windows PC; if it restarted normally, then you have found your problem.
Proceed to attach your devices one by one and check which one causes the blue screen error to appear. Once you have found the problematic device, notice if it is compatible with other computers or if it only causes your PC to crash.
If all the devices prove to be compatible, move on to our next solution.
Solution #2: Update your Windows
When your Windows is connected to the Microsoft server, it automatically checks, downloads, and installs all of their updates. This way, they can fix most of the common errors on their own.
Although they constantly add new features and fix security flaws, many of these updates fix the previous hardware and software problems, which keeps your computer safe and with fewer errors. If there is a glitch in your system, it is possible that some updates are not installed.
In this case, you should update the latest installation manually to get your computer working smoothly again.
To look for the latest Windows 10 update:
- Select ''Start."
- Click on ''Settings.''
- Press on ''Check for updates.''
- If there are any pending updates, choose ''Download and install.''
Solution #3: Blue screen Troubleshooter
Windows has a built-in tool that helps you when you get a system error; it is called Windows Troubleshooter. This troubleshoots errors that suddenly crash your Windows, or what is known as a blue screen error.
You can use this tool to fix Driver overran stack buffer. Here is how to do it:
- Go to "Settings"
- Chose "Update & Security"
- A tab that says " Blue Screen" will appear on the right pane
- Select "Run the troubleshooter."
The tool will start diagnosing the problem if there are any issues detected. Instructions will appear onscreen; just follow along till the troubleshooter is complete.